BUFFALO, N.Y. (WKBW) — There’s a new website created by small business owners for small business owners called WNYsmallbusiness.com.

It’s a site dedicated to updates, progress, and information surrounding small businesses in Western New York during this time of the coronavirus crisis.

It’s completely free-- businesses have to follow the step by step instructions with information about store hours, take out/delivery options and other details.
Marketing Director Megan Gordon says she hopes this is a simple and centralized place for consumers to find which businesses are open and their plans for re-opening.

“It feels like you are jumping through hoops to find information, having one place people know they can go to they know they can go for information will be great,” Gordon said.

You can head to the website right now to enter your local business, and the site will be up live on May 20th.
